John Gbur, Jr.

John Gbur Jr., 82, passed away March 19, 2007.

A lifelong Akron resident, he was a Navy veteran of World War II, serving as an Aviation Machinist Mate Third Class and earning the Asiatic-Pacific Area 1 Star. He retired from the Firestone Tire & Rubber Company with 40...
